Transfer Talk Daily Update: Robert Lewandowski, Lucas Moura, Ron Vlaar

Sports Mole rounds up the latest transfer news as we edge closer to the January window.

The transfer window will reopen next month, so Sports Mole has gathered the latest stories emerging from the rumour mill.

Tuesday morning's headlines:

Guillem Balague: 'Robert Lewandowski open to Real Madrid move'
Bayern Munich striker Robert Lewandowski is interested in moving to Real Madrid and the feeling is mutual, according to respected Spanish journalist Guillem Balague. Read more.

Rafael Benitez dodges Robert Lewandowski question
Real Madrid boss Rafael Benitez refuses to comment on suggestions that Bayern Munich striker Robert Lewandowski is the Spanish club's leading transfer target. Read more.

Report: Manchester United join Lucas Moura race
Manchester United will battle Arsenal for the signature of Paris Saint-Germain attacker Lucas Moura in January, according to a report. Read more.

Ron Vlaar signs six-month deal at AZ Alkmaar
Former Aston Villa captain Ron Vlaar signs a six-month contract at first professional club AZ Alkmaar. Read more.

Stoke City's Jack Butland plays down exit talk
Stoke City goalkeeper Jack Butland insists that he is happy at his current club amid talk that a host of top teams want to sign the England stopper. Read more.

Report: Juventus to spend £40m in January
A report claims that Juventus have £40m to spend in the January transfer window and have drawn up a list of targets, which includes Borussia Dortmund's Ilkay Gundogan. Read more.

Jimmy Floyd Hasselbaink: Charlie Austin will not be "pinched"
Queens Park Rangers manager Jimmy Floyd Hasselbaink is adamant that Charlie Austin will not be "pinched" during the January transfer window. Read more.

Ariedo Braida: 'No January move for Federico Bernardeschi'
Barcelona will not be making a January move for Fiorentina attacker Federico Bernardeschi, according to the Spanish club's sporting director Ariedo Braida. Read more.

Report: Arsenal, Liverpool monitor Ben Chilwell
A report claims that both Arsenal and Liverpool are closely monitoring the development of Leicester City's teenage full-back Ben Chilwell. Read more.

Report: Porto to keep Ruben Neves until summer
A report claims that Porto will refuse to sell 18-year-old Ruben Neves in January as talk surrounding the midfielder's future continues to grow. Read more.

Report: Jonathan Soriano top of Barcelona's wishlist
A report claims that Barcelona want to re-sign Red Bull Salzburg forward Jonathan Soriano, 30, in the January transfer window. Read more.

Former Paris Saint-Germain trainee 'on trial at Birmingham City'
A report claims that Birmingham City are keeping a close eye on former Paris Saint-Germain starlet Christy Manzinga, having brought in the youngster on a trial basis. Read more.

Elliott Ward returns to Huddersfield Town on loan
Huddersfield Town re-sign defender Elliott Ward from Bournemouth until December 28. Read more.

Middlesbrough defender Adam Jackson extends Hartlepool United loan spell
Middlesbrough centre-back Adam Jackson prolongs his stay at Hartlepool United by a further month to keep him in place until January 2. Read more.
